The Killing of Julius Caesar was first published in a compilation of stories, and is Twain's little exercise in imagining what it would be like to be a reporter in ancient Rome, writing about Caesar's murder. Not wholly successful, so I have tried to modify it to make it less complicated (and hopefully more interesting) at the expense of some of the historical accuracy of the account.
